A match of James Hardie Gray Slate is a medium-dark gray with very low chroma and a slight green cast. It reads restrained rather than crisp, with enough depth to hold its shape on exterior parts without looking black or blue.

For direct touch up on factory-finished siding, use MyPerfectColor paint matched to the selected building-material color reference in Original Material Match only, since that option includes a sheen match. This color can also be used on replacement trim boards, soffit or fascia pieces, vent covers, access panels, brackets, and other sprayable siding accessories after shipping damage, installation marks, field cutting, or service work.

Because Gray Slate is fairly dark, the repaired area can show differences in sheen, texture, and substrate more readily than the color itself. A correct color match may still read differently next to aged installed material, chalking, or faded sections, so a replacement part or site-specific sample is often safer when the visual tolerance is tight.

For separate parts, coordinated accessories, or broader repainting where direct touch up is not the goal, other MyPerfectColor formats can be used. The finished appearance will still depend on film build, surface prep, and the underlying material, which can shift how the gray and its slight green undertone appear.

Will James Hardie Gray Slate 489561 match an older installed surface exactly after weathering?

Not always. James Hardie Gray Slate 489561 is the correct color reference, but an installed surface can change with sun exposure, moisture, chalking, texture wear, and sheen change. If you are touching up beside older material, the aged area may read differently even when the color match is right. For the tightest visual result, compare against the actual installed surface or use the most site-specific sample you have.

What are the RGB, HEX and LRV values for James Hardie Gray Slate?
The RGB values for James Hardie Gray Slate are 135, 138, 134 and the HEX code is #878A86. The LRV for James Hardie Gray Slate is 24.97. The LRV stands for Light Reflectance Value and measures the percentage of light that a color reflects. Learn more about Light Reflectance Values and using RGB and Hex codes for paint.
What paint type is used to make spray paint matched to James Hardie Gray Slate? And how many spray cans do I need?

MyPerfectColor uses an acrylic enamel which is a fast-drying durable coating suitable for interior or exterior use. MyPerfectColor custom spray paint matched to James Hardie Gray Slate enables you to conveniently achieve a professional spray-smooth finish in any color in any sheen. It sticks well to most surfaces including metal, plastics, powder-coatings, cabinets and primed or previously painted wood.

The MyPerfectColor 11oz spray will cover about 20 square feet per coat. Keep in mind that it is difficult to gauge spray paint need as the coverage is highly dependent on how it is applied. Learn more about how spray paint works at MyPerfectColor.
